Grasping Concrete Coatings: What Are They?

Concrete coatings act as protective layers placed on concreted areas, boosting their longevity and visual attractiveness. These coatings come in various forms, such as sealers, stains, and overlays, each designed to fulfill specific functions. Sealers create a defense against water and pollutants, while stains provide options for color application and aesthetic improvement. Overlays offer a textured surface, upgrading both appearance and slip resistance.

Concrete coating applications can be customized based on the environment and planned usage of the concrete surface. For instance, industrial facilities may demand coatings that endure heavy traffic and chemical exposure, while residential applications may focus on aesthetics and ease of maintenance. Adequate surface preparation is vital to secure adhesion and longevity. All in all, concrete coatings play an important role in safeguarding and enhancing concrete surfaces, making them indispensable for diverse applications in both residential and commercial environments.

Concrete Coating Varieties: Choosing the Best Option for You?

When evaluating concrete coatings, it is crucial to understand the differences between options like epoxy and polyurethane. Epoxy coatings deliver strong adhesion and durability, making them suitable for high-traffic areas. On the other hand, polyurethane coatings offer superior flexibility and resistance to UV damage, which can be beneficial in outdoor settings.

Overview of Epoxy Coatings

Epoxy coatings represent a versatile solution for enhancing the durability and aesthetics of concrete surfaces. Consisting of resin and hardener, these coatings form a strong bond with the concrete, delivering a tough, long-lasting finish. They are notably effective in industrial and commercial settings, offering resistance to abrasion, chemicals, and stains. Moreover, epoxy coatings can be tailored in numerous colors and finishes, enabling creative design options. The application process usually involves preparation of the surface, blending the components, and meticulous application to secure an even finish. With their superior adhesion and protective qualities, epoxy coatings are perfect for busy locations, garages, and workshops. Their performance and durability make them a favored choice among property owners looking for reliable concrete solutions.

Polyurethane Coating Advantages

For concrete surfaces, polyurethane coatings deliver unique advantages while complementing the benefits of epoxy coatings. Their exceptional flexibility is well-recognized, enabling them to endure thermal expansion and contraction without developing cracks. This robust characteristic makes them suitable for areas with varying temperatures. Moreover, polyurethane coatings display outstanding UV resistance, which prevents yellowing and breakdown from sun exposure while maintaining attractiveness over time. The chemical resistance they provide is substantial, protecting concrete against spills and aggressive cleaning products. Furthermore, polyurethane coatings create a shiny finish that elevates the appearance of concrete surfaces. Easy application and quick curing times further contribute to their popularity, making them a preferred choice for both residential and commercial applications.

Setting Up Your Surface for Finishing

A well-prepared surface is vital for the successful application of concrete coatings. This preparation process starts with a thorough cleaning to eliminate dirt, grease, oil, and any existing coatings. Utilizing power washing or a suitable degreaser can notably enhance surface cleanliness. Afterward, any cracks or imperfections should be addressed; this typically involves filling with a high-quality repair compound to guarantee an even surface.

When repairs have been completed, the surface needs to be properly etched, particularly if it is smooth or polished, to facilitate better adhesion of the coating. This can be accomplished with an etching solution or mechanical grinding. In conclusion, it is essential to permit the surface to dry thoroughly before proceeding. Appropriate surface preparation not only improves the adhesion of the coating but also increases its lifespan, ensuring that the final finish is aesthetically pleasing and durable.

How to Apply Concrete Coatings: A Step-By-Step Guide

Applying concrete coatings requires a structured approach to guarantee excellent results. The process commences by ensuring the surface is dry and clean, devoid of debris and contaminants. Following this, the preferred coating material should be blended based on the manufacturer's instructions, maintaining proper consistency.

Upon completion of preparation, the applicator should employ a roller or brush to apply uniformly the coating, commencing from one corner and working progressively to circumvent overlaps. It is crucial to apply the coating in fine layers, allowing each layer to dry fully before moving to the next, as this encourages enhanced adhesion and durability.

When the desired number of layers has been laid down, a sealer might be suggested to boost protection against damage and deterioration. Subsequently, it is essential to permit adequate curing time before subjecting the surface to walking or driving traffic, ensuring durability and performance of the concrete coating.

What Not to Do When Coating Your Concrete?

Although most people emphasize the steps to successfully coat concrete, it is equally important to be aware of common pitfalls that can compromise the outcome. One major mistake is neglecting surface preparation; omitting the cleaning or etching of the concrete can lead to poor adhesion and peeling. Additionally, applying the coating in unsuitable weather, such as extreme heat or humidity, may cause bubbling or an uneven finish. Overlooking manufacturer instructions regarding mixing and application can result in unexpected performance issues, while rushing the drying time can trap moisture, leading to delamination. Adding an overly thick layer to the surface can also create stress, resulting in cracks. Finally, neglecting proper safety measures, such as wearing protective gear or ensuring adequate ventilation, can pose health risks and affect the application process. By avoiding these mistakes, one can achieve a more durable and aesthetically pleasing concrete coating.

Care Guidelines for Long-Lasting Concrete Surfaces

To ensure the longevity of concrete surfaces, consistent maintenance is essential. Consistent cleaning should involve clearing away debris, ensuring that dirt does not accumulate and cause stains. For more stubborn stains, a mild detergent can be used, but harsh chemicals should be avoided as they can damage the coating.

Moreover, examining the surface for chips or cracks is crucial. Any damage should be remedied without delay to avoid further deterioration. Applying a sealer every few years boosts protection against water damage and UV exposure, prolonging the life of the coating.

In addition, refraining from using abrasive tools during cleaning will assist in preserving the surface finish. In locations exposed to significant traffic, using mats or rugs can reduce wear. Lastly, maintaining proper drainage around the concrete will stop water pooling, which can cause considerable damage over time. Following these maintenance tips can substantially increase the longevity of concrete surfaces.

Sustainable Options for Concrete Coatings

As sustainability becomes increasingly important, eco-friendly options for concrete coatings have gained traction among environmentally conscious homeowners and professionals alike. Such coatings are purposefully formulated to decrease environmental impact while ensuring durable protection for concrete surfaces.

Among the leading choices are water-based polyurethanes and acrylic sealers, as they produce less volatile organic compounds (VOCs) relative to traditional solvent-based products. Bio-based coating solutions made from renewable resources, including plant oils and resins, are increasingly popular for their low toxicity and biodegradability.

Additionally, repurposed materials are being used in some formulations, additionally reducing ecological footprints. These green options not only enhance the longevity of concrete surfaces but also contribute to healthier indoor air quality and lessened environmental harm. As awareness of sustainable practices grows, the demand for environmentally friendly concrete coatings is expected to continue its upward trend, showing a shift towards more sustainable construction methods.

Frequently Asked Questions

What Duration Is Required for Concrete Coatings to Cure Entirely?

Concrete coatings typically require one to three days to initially cure, yet complete curing may require up to 30 days, depending on factors such as temperature, humidity, and the specific type of coating used.

Can Concrete Coatings Be Applied in Cold Weather?

Applying concrete coatings in cold weather is achievable, but it requires specific products designed for low temperatures. Professionals recommend monitoring temperatures and humidity levels to secure proper adhesion and curing for optimal results.

What Tools Are Required for Concrete Coating Application?

For applying concrete coatings, you'll need a paint roller, brushes, a paint tray, a sprayer, a pressure washer, a concrete grinder, and safety gear, including gloves and goggles, which ensures appropriate application and protection while performing the process.

What Safety Precautions Apply During the Coating Application?

During coating application, personnel should wear proper personal protective equipment, including gloves, goggles, and masks, ensure proper ventilation, refrain from skin contact with chemicals, and follow manufacturer guidelines to lower risks and provide safe handling.

How Can I Remove Old Concrete Coatings Effectively?

For effective removal of old concrete coatings, you can use chemical strippers, pressure washing, or mechanical methods including grinding. Each method varies in performance, according to the coating type and the surface condition of the concrete.
